More Than 50 Herbal Medicines Hold Possibility for Cancer Cure

More Than 50 Herbal Medicines Hold Possibility for Cancer Cure Researches explore the probability of some Chinese herbal medicines to be effective ingredients in making anticancer drugs. (Photo : Getty Images ) Medical experts and nutritionists have long acknowledged that fruits and vegetables contain anticancer properties. Mother Nature seemingly holds another key for cancer prevention and treatment . Chinese scientists learned that 57 kinds of medicinal plants commonly used in creating traditional Chinese medicine have anticancer components, reported Xinhua. Dai Shaoxing from the Chinese Academy of Sciences (CAS) in Beijing, however, said that additional research should be conducted to determine their full potential to cure cancer. Cytotoxicity of four Aframomum species (A. arundinaceum, A. alboviolaceum, A. kayserianum and A. polyanthum) towards multi-factorial drug resistant cancer cell lines

Cytotoxicity of four  Aframomum  species ( A. arundinaceum, A. alboviolaceum, A. kayserianum  and  A. polyanthum ) towards multi-factorial drug resistant cancer cell lines Background The search for natural products as potential cytotoxic agents has yielded promising candidates. However multidrug resistance (MDR) is still a major hurdle for patients receiving chemotherapy. In the present study, we evaluated the cytotoxicity of the methanol extracts of four dietary   Aframomum   plant species ( A. arundinaceum, A. alboviolaceum, A. kayserianum   and   A. polyanthum ) against nine sensitive and MDR cancer cell lines. We have also identified the bioactive constituents of   A. arundinaceum . Methods The cytotoxicity of the methanol extracts of the above plants was determined using a resazurin reduction assay.
